>posterior throacic tilt which causes the anterior neck muscles to fatigue, and places resistance stress on posterior neck muscles
>sustained stance position of hips and knees while inhibiting frequent load shifting despite near full load -- leading to long term joint wear and even longer term muscle and tendon damage
>sustained calf muscle tension with similar effects as above
>tilting the axial structure nearly 30 degrees out of vertical alignment leading to unusual aberrations in how the vestibular system has to compensate for differences in body attitude
>no elbow support leading to excessive traction by the weight of the arms on the shoulders which is then passed on to the neck and cranial muscles

that set up might be good for a switch up for about 10 minutes, but its injury-promoting after 25 minutes
